executiveSince no stockholder proposal properly filed with Tecogen Secretary in advance of this meeting as provided in the company's bylaws, the next order of business is the presentation of the company's proposals 1 through 4, followed by voting on the proposals. Proposal 1 is the election of 7 directors of the company. The proxy statement sent to you earlier listed the nominees for these positions. Proposal 2 is the ratification of the appointment of Wolf & Company as independent registered public accountants for the company for the fiscal year ending 2024. Tecogen's position regarding this proposal is stated clearly in the proxy statement. Proposal 3 is the approval of an amendment to the company's amended and restated certificate of incorporation to affect the combination of the company's outstanding shares of common stock into lesser numbers of shares or the reverse stock split, ranging from 1-to-4 to 1-to-6. The specific ratio of such split on the implementation and timing of which shall be subject to the discretion of the company's Board of Directors. Proposal 4 is the approval on a nonbinding advisory vote basis, the compensation paid to named executive officers of the company for 2023. The company's position regarding each of the proposals is stated clearly in the proxy statement delivered to stockholders. I now declare the polls open to vote on proposals 1 through 4. If you would like to vote here at the meeting as opposed to by proxy, please cast your votes now for this proposal. Please remember that if you've already sent in your proxy card or voted by Internet or telephone, your shares have been voted accordingly. You do not need to vote today unless you are voting for the first time or want to change your previous vote. The Inspector of Election will now collect any outstanding proxy cards. [Voting]
Abinand Rangesh
executiveI now declare the polls closed. When ready, will the Secretary please report the results of the voting.
John Whiting
executiveThe proxies have been counted and based on the preliminary vote totals, on Proposal 1, John M. Albertine, Angelina M. Galiteva, Ahmed F. Ghoniem, John N. Hatsopoulos, Susan B. Hirsch, Earl R. Lewis, III; and Abinand Rangesh have been elected as directors of the company. Each candidate received the majority of the votes cast at the meeting. On Proposal 2, the ratification of the appointment of Wolf & Company as Tecogen's independent registered public accounting firm for the year ending 2024 has been approved by the stockholders by a majority of the votes cast at the meeting. On Proposal 3, shareholders holding the majority of the outstanding shares of the company's common stock have not approved an amendment to the company's amended and restated certificate of incorporation to effect the reverse stock split or a combination of the company's common stock into a lesser number of shares. On Proposal 4, the compensation paid to the named executive officers of the company has been approved on a nonbinding advisory vote basis by the holders of the majority of the company's common stock.
